Savory Turkey Enchiladas with Spicy Cream Cheese Sauce instructions

Ingredients

turkey 2 cups (shredded, chopped, or cooked ground)
picante sauce or salsa 1 cup (divided)
cream cheese 3 ounces (cubed)
green onions 2 tablespoons (sliced)
cumin 3/4 teaspoon
ground oregano 1/4 teaspoon
shredded cheese 1 1/2 cups (colby jack or pepper jack)
flour tortillas 8

Instructions

1
In a medium saucepan over low heat, combine the shredded or chopped turkey, 1/4 cup of picante sauce (or salsa), cubed cream cheese, sliced green onions, cumin, and oregano. Stir occasionally until the cream cheese has completely melted and the mixture is well-combined.
2
Lay out 8 flour tortillas on a clean surface. Spoon approximately 1/3 cup of the turkey mixture down the center of each tortilla. Sprinkle 1/2 cup of the shredded cheese evenly over the turkey mixture in each tortilla.
3
Carefully roll each tortilla tightly around the filling and place them seam-side down in a greased 12x7 inch baking dish.
4
Once all the tortillas are in the baking dish, pour the remaining 3/4 cup of picante sauce evenly over the enchiladas. Top with the remaining 1 cup of shredded cheese.
5
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Bake the enchiladas for 15-20 minutes, or until heated through and the cheese is bubbly and golden.
6
Let the enchiladas c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y!

Should I let the enchiladas cool before serving?
Yes, letting them cool for a few minutes helps the sauce set and makes them easier to serve.
Can I use corn tortillas instead of flour?
While the recipe calls for flour, you can use corn tortillas; just ensure they are warmed first so they don't crack when rolling.
Is this dish spicy?
The spiciness depends on the picante sauce or salsa you choose (mild, medium, or hot) and whether you use Pepper Jack cheese.
How many ingredients are in this recipe?
There are 8 main ingredients required for this recipe.
Can I add extra vegetables to the filling?
Yes, diced bell peppers or corn would make great additions to the turkey mixture.
What category of food does this fall into?
This recipe is categorized under Poultry and Tex-Mex cuisine.
How do I store leftovers?
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
Can I make this ahead of time?
Yes, you can assemble the enchiladas a few hours in advance and keep them refrigerated until you are ready to bake.
